SAT-3/WASC - Landing Points

Landing Points

The SAT-3 has landing points in European countries:

  1. Sesimbra, Portugal
  2. Chipiona, Spain (though this landing is considered to be part of the Telefónica domestic network)
  3. Alta Vista, Canary Islands

and in Africa:

  1. Dakar, Senegal
  2. Abidjan, Côte d’Ivoire
  3. Accra, Ghana
  4. Cotonou, Benin
  5. Lagos, Nigeria
  6. Douala, Cameroon
  7. Libreville, Gabon
  8. Cacuaco, Angola
  9. Melkbosstrand, South Africa meeting SAFE

Although Telecom Namibia holds ownership in SAT-3/WASC, Namibia has no landing point. Namibian internet users currently have no access to SAT-3/WASC, because Telecom Namibia would have to purchase capacity from Telkom SA, and due to Telkom SA's high prices has so far refused to do so.
